The Breese Central Cougars will challenge the Belleville East Lancers at 4:30 p.m. on Wednesday. Breese Central will aim to continue their four-game streak of scoring more runs each matchup than the last.
On Tuesday, Breese Central made easy work of East Alton-Wood River and carried off a 16-1 win. Considering the Cougars have won nine contests by more than six runs this season, Tuesday's blowout was nothing new.
Meanwhile, Belleville East fell victim to St. Louis University and their airtight pitching crew on Monday. They fell just short of the Junior Bills by a score of 1-0.
St. Louis University's batters probably weren't too happy with Logan Faust, who pitched a no hitter and racked up nine Ks (he gave up three walks).
On the hitting side, Belleville East saw four different players step up and record at least one hit. One of them was Tommy Kramkowski, who went 2-for-3 with one double.
Breese Central's victory bumped their record up to 15-9. As for Belleville East, their loss dropped their record down to 18-8.
